Suppressive role of the islet-acinar axis in the perfused rat pancreas

Gastroenterology. 1993 Sep;105(3):868-75. doi: 10.1016/0016-5085(93)90907-t.

Abstract

Background: The stimulating effects of insulin on the exocrine pancreas are well known. The effects of other islet hormones, however, are controversial. The aim of the present study was to determine whether the islet-acinar axis, as a whole, is stimulatory or inhibitory. Because we have shown that retrograde perfusion reverses the islet-acinar directed microcirculation, retrograde perfusion was expected to remove the overall effects of islet hormones from the acinar tissue.

Methods: Rat pancreata were perfused (7 mmol/L glucose plus 3 mmol/L mixed amino acids) either anterogradely or retrogradely. Pancreatic juice flow, protein output, and amylase output were measured.

Results: When perfusion was switched from anterograde to retrograde, juice flow increased threefold without changes in protein and amylase output. When cerulein (10(-10) mol/L) was infused, retrograde protein and amylase responses were larger than anterograde responses (each, n = 7; 2.71 +/- 0.23 vs. 1.71 +/- 0.11 mg/40 minutes; 173 +/- 17 vs. 98 +/- 8 U/40 minutes; mean +/- SE; both, P < 0.01). Somatostatin-14 and rat pancreatic polypeptide (each, 10(-9) mol/L) reduced the retrograde protein and amylase responses, but not juice flow, to the anterograde response levels. Conversely, these peptides did not affect exocrine function during anterograde perfusion.

Conclusions: A suppressive role of the islet-acinar axis via endogenous somatostatin and/or pancreatic polypeptide is suggested.
